Sick Role
A concept in medical sociology that describes the rights and obligations of individuals who are identified as being ill.
Malpractice Lawsuit
A legal case brought against a healthcare professional for negligence or failure to provide adequate care, resulting in harm to a patient.
Noncompliance
The act of failing or refusing to comply with rules, laws, or instructions.
Chronic Illness
A long-term health condition that requires ongoing management over a period of years or decades.
